面试流程看明白啥是线程等待通知机制
先看定义
notify 通知一个在对象上等待的线程,使其从wait()方法返回,而返回的前提是该线程获取到了对象的锁
notifyAll 通知所有在该对象上的线程
wait 调用该方法线程进入WAITING的状态,只有等待另外线程的通知或被中断才会返回,需要注意,调用wait()后,会释放对象的锁
看一段示例代码
场景是这样的wait同学跟notify同学一起去面试,他俩在一个同步队列里面,w...
原创
2019-02-16 15:44:43 ·
275 阅读 ·
0 评论